Transaction 84be578c99eb57914b3273511693749544ee4683b87f544d7f43f01beaf44546
2 Input
2 Outputs
- 84be578c99eb57914b3273511693749544ee4683b87f544d7f43f01beaf44546:0
- 84be578c99eb57914b3273511693749544ee4683b87f544d7f43f01beaf44546:1
value 3646713247
address 1K5ZuGCoi8u1tkh6yC7RHSw21HhRAP4ZAJ
value 1469063956
address 3JLMx22AR7hy56qGk3SzEqaEonRE5dc2gu